Transport and parking

  • Metro buses (phone 13 2201) service all three campuses:
    • Hobart - The Metro Busy Bee service (53, 54 and 55) stops at the University. A bus leaves Hobart Franklin Square every 10 minutes. You can buy tickets on campus from the Contact Centre.
      • A new Metro bus service for Hobart, UniBus, will commence operation on Monday, 8 September 2008. The new route 888 provides a short run time journey to UTAS via Regent Street, and combined with routes 54 and 55 services, operates a high frequency timetable (on average, every 8 minutes) Monday to Friday. The route 888 is a dedicated UniBus service and is available during University teaching semester periods only.  It departs/drops off from Franklin Square (Stop O) in the CBD and the Humanities building on the Sandy Bay campus. Standard adult and concession fares apply.

  • Visit the TravelSmart website for other useful information, including carpooling.
  • Parking on campus:
    • yellow dots - free parking
    • blue dots - voucher required between 8.00am and 6.00pm Monday to Friday
    • white dots - staff permit holders
    • green dots - student resident permit holders
    • Students with a disability can apply for a parking permit from Asset Management Services
       
  • Parking off campus:
    • some parking is available on the streets around the University - be aware of time-limited zones.
